Bruce Prichard Dismisses Rumors of Feud with Triple H and Stephanie McMahon

by Luis Mendoza - Sport Editor

Bruce Prichard Dismisses Rumors of Tension With Triple H and Stephanie McMahon

Breaking: In a new episode of Something To Wrestle, veteran WWE executive Bruce prichard publicly dispelled longstanding rumors about friction with Triple H and Stephanie McMahon since his 2019 return to the company. Prichard stressed there was never a creative clash with Triple H during his earlier run, and he underscored his respect for the leadership duo.

He noted that Triple H, before taking on higher roles, was strictly a performer, and that there was no basis for supposed hard feelings. “If he had married Betty down the street, he would still be in the same position today because he has those qualifications,” Prichard said, clarifying there was never a chance to collaborate on creative work with Paul Levesque (Triple H) during his first tenure.

gratitude Toward Stephanie McMahon

Prichard also praised Stephanie mcmahon for how she treated him upon his return. he described the period away as a necesary time with his family and said the angle of his welcome back was positive, allowing him to reconnect with his kids.

“With Steph was ‘Thank you,'” he said, emphasizing that the kindness came at a crucial moment. “That’s from the heart, because I didn’t know what I was going to get at the time, and what I got was time with my kids that never in a million year, you can’t replace it.”

Dispelling The Rumors

Addressing in-house chatter, Prichard attributed the speculation to observers who misunderstand internal dynamics.He argued that people outside the business sometimes manufacture conflict where none exists, especially as leadership structures evolve in WWE.

Following Vince McMahon’s resignation, Triple H has stepped up as WWE’s Chief Content Officer, a shift he says has helped elevate the product and its popularity.
